Upon returning from the scene of another call Tanker 42 was added to 78's box with confirmed fire. The fire quickly went to 2 alarms. Tanker assisted with water supply, while it's crew assisted with fire suppression.
The GLFC is proud to announce the purchase of Field 75 from the Telford Fire Company. Field 75 was no longer being utilized by Telford and was purchased at a very fair price by the fire company. The truck is a 1997 Chevrolet / Swab 4x4 with approximately 10,000 miles on the vehicle. The truck is equipped with a 350 gallon per minute pump and carries 350 gallons of water. At roughly 9:45 a.m. on Thursday, November 21st, Tanker 42 and Engine 42 were dispatched to assist Upper Frederick Station 87 with a garage fire in the 2900 Block of Hauck Road in Upper Frederick Township. The Engine and Tanker responded along with units from Upper Frederick, New Hanover, Lower Frederick, Schwenksville and Upper Salford. At approximately 9:45 a.m. on Wednesday, November 6th, Station 42, Squad 78 (Upper Salford) and Engine 87 (Upper Frederick) were dispatched to the area of Route 29 and Snyder Road at the old iron bridge for a vehicle accident with injuries. Deputy 42 and Rescue 42 arrived on the scene and reported the patient to be self extricated and being tended to by EMS.
